Original Art

Nature makes a fine muse. Little wonder Kangaroo Island inspires so many fine artists.

From painters to potters, writers to woodworkers and spinners to silk painters, the art and crafts of local artists reflect life on the Island. The Kangaroo Island Gallery in Kingscote and KI Artworks in Baudin Beach exhibit and sell only Island-made works - a real opportunity to take an original piece of the Island home with you.

M.B. Stonor Art Glass

M B Stonor - Kangaroo Island, South AustraliaLocation: Hog Bay Road, Pelican Lagoon
Opening Hours: 10am-4pm Fri-Sun Closed June & July 
Telephone: (08) 8553 7383

Bernard Stonor specialises in Millefiori and mosaic glass, a technique developed 5,000 years ago. One-off, original glass pieces include functional and decorative vessels, beads and jewellery. Meet Bernard and see why people from all over the world buy his work.

Roo Lagoon Gallery

Roo Lagoon - Kangaroo Island, South AustraliaLocation: Playford Highway, Gosse
Opening Hours: 10am-4pm Monday to Friday. Weekends open by appointment.
Telephone: (08) 8559 3267

Join Jonny in his working gallery and see why his distinctive woodwork - both beautful and functional - is so sought after around the world. Jonny makes a range of items from the rich red gums that thrive in the west end of Kangaroo Island, including clocks, barometers, platters, lazy susans and his most popular item, pepper and salt mills.
